DeepTrust Protocol - Light Paper
Decentralizing Trust for AI Services
🚀 Overview
The DeepTrust Protocol is a decentralized trust layer for AI services, ensuring verifiability, security, and governance for AI-generated outputs. By leveraging zero-knowledge proofs, cryptographic session verification, and multi-layer governance, DeepTrust enables trustworthy AI adoption across various industries, including finance, social media, healthcare, and enterprise compliance.
🛠 Core Technology
🔍 AI Model Verification with Zero-Knowledge Proofs
DeepTrust ensures AI-generated outputs are tamper-proof and verifiable using zero-knowledge proofs (ZKPs). This enables AI models to prove their integrity without exposing sensitive data, solving the black-box problem in AI.
🌳 Merkle-Based AI Session Verification
Every AI interaction is hashed and recorded in Merkle trees, ensuring an immutable proof-of-execution. This allows validators to audit AI responses without compromising user privacy.
⚡ Scalable AI Computation on Arbitrum Orbit L3
DeepTrust is built on Arbitrum Orbit L3, a high-speed, low-cost blockchain optimized for AI workloads. This ensures that AI verifications remain efficient and decentralized without excessive transaction costs.
⚖ Multi-Layer Governance Model
1️⃣ L1 Governance – The Trust Foundation
- Secures the core AI verification layer with stake-based AI node reputation and cryptographic proofs.
- Prevents AI manipulation through validator audits and penalties for malicious nodes.
- Establishes protocol rules and AI verification standards for decentralized governance.
2️⃣ System Governance – Custom Compliance Layers
- Governments, enterprises, and DAOs can build custom governance frameworks on top of L1.
- Supports regulatory compliance (e.g., GDPR, financial security laws) by certifying AI nodes based on physical location and industry regulations.
- Enables sector-specific AI governance for healthcare, finance, and legal AI models.

📊 Tokenomics & Sustainability
🔹 AI Node Staking & Validator Rewards
- AI nodes must stake tokens as collateral, ensuring honest behavior.
- Validators are rewarded for verifying AI-generated responses and maintaining network security.
🔹 Governance & Community Incentives
- Token holders vote on protocol upgrades and AI governance policies.
- Community-driven AI model improvements funded through ecosystem grants.
🔹 Transaction Fees & Economic Model
- AI queries require small token-based fees, ensuring economic sustainability.
- A portion of fees is burned or redistributed, preventing inflation.
